Serif Contrasted Peba 4 is a regular weight, wide, very high contrast, upright, normal x-height font.

This serif typeface is built around strong vertical stems paired with extremely fine hairlines, producing a crisp, high-contrast texture. Serifs are sharp and refined with minimal bracketing, and the overall drawing feels precise and controlled. Capitals read broad and stately with clean, open counters, while the lowercase maintains a traditional rhythm with compact joins and pronounced thick–thin modulation. Numerals follow the same contrast logic, with delicate terminals and firm main strokes that keep figures clear at display sizes.

This typeface is well-suited to headlines, magazine titles, pull quotes, and large-format editorial typography where high contrast can provide drama and hierarchy. It can also support premium branding, packaging, and event materials when used at sizes that keep the hairlines intact.

The font conveys an elegant, formal tone with a distinctly editorial and fashion-forward character. Its dramatic contrast and polished finishing cues suggest prestige and ceremony, making it feel confident and upscale rather than casual or utilitarian.

The design appears intended to deliver a classic high-fashion serif voice with strong vertical emphasis and refined detailing. Its priority seems to be elegant impact and typographic authority in display and editorial contexts rather than dense, small-size body copy.

In text, the thin connecting strokes and hairline serifs create a bright, sparkling rhythm, especially in mixed-case settings. The overall color stays relatively open due to the fine horizontals, so it benefits from generous spacing and works best where crisp rendering can preserve the thinnest details.
